Эваси0н
![]() evasi0n 1.5.1 на OS X | |
Разработчик(и) | Evad3rs (pod2g, MuscleNerd, Planetbeing , пимскекс) |
---|---|
Стабильная версия | 1.5.3
|
Операционная система | Microsoft Windows , macOS и Linux |
Веб-сайт | evasi0n.com/iOS6 (в архиве) |
Разработчик(и) | Evad3rs (pod2g, MuscleNerd, Planetbeing, пимскекс) |
---|---|
Стабильная версия | 1.0.8
|
Операционная система | Microsoft Windows и macOS |
Веб-сайт | evasi0n.com (в архиве) |
evasi0n — джейлбрейка программа для iOS 6.0–6.1.2, выпущенная 4 февраля 2013 года и созданная командой evad3rs. Обновленная версия для iOS 7.0-7.0.6, evasi0n7 , была выпущена 22 декабря 2013 года. За первые четыре дня после выпуска было скачано более семи миллионов копий evasi0n. [1] Он известен переносимой кодовой базой и минимальным использованием выполнения произвольного кода .
История
[ редактировать ]Четыре из шести использованных эксплойтов были исправлены Apple 18 марта 2013 года с выпуском iOS 6.1.3. 22 декабря 2013 года evad3rs выпустила новую версию evasi0n, поддерживающую iOS 7.x, известную как evasi0n7 . Один крупный эксплойт, использованный в этом джейлбрейке, был исправлен Apple в 4-й бета-версии iOS 7.1, а еще два — в бета-версии 5. В финальной версии iOS 7.1 исправлены все эксплойты, использованные evasi0n7. [2] [3] [4]
Технология
[ редактировать ]Джейлбрейк evasi0n сначала перемонтирует корневую файловую систему для чтения и записи, а затем обеспечивает постоянство путем редактирования файла. /etc/launchd.conf
файл, с которым обращается launchd . Затем Evasi0n применяет исправления в ядре, минуя рандомизацию структуры адресного пространства , вызывая ошибку данных и восстанавливая слайд ядра, считывая инструкцию, вызывающую ошибку, из соответствующего вектора исключений ARM . [5] Он производит «отвязанный» джейлбрейк, то есть джейлбрейк продолжает работать даже после перезагрузки телефона.
PCMag сообщил, что evasi0n проверяет, запущен ли он на китайском компьютере, и если да, то устанавливает Taiji, китайский магазин приложений, а не Cydia . [6]
См. также
[ редактировать ]- p0sixspwn — джейлбрейк пользовательской среды для iOS 6.1.3-6.1.6, разработанный iH8sn0w, winocm и SquiffyPwn.
- Cydia — менеджер пакетов с открытым исходным кодом для iOS, который использует репозитории APT для получения приложений и настроек.
Ссылки
[ редактировать ]- ^ «Evasi0n делает джейлбрейк 7 миллионов устройств iOS, уже доступно обновление для iOS 6.1.1» . AppleInsider . 12 февраля 2013 года . Проверено 13 февраля 2013 г.
- ^ «iH8sn0w в Твиттере: «Таким образом, ошибка со знаком кода, которую использует evasi0n7, все еще существует в версии 7.1b4. Хотя эксплойт ядра выглядит исправленным :P" " . Twitter.com. 21 января 2014 г. Проверено 28 января 2015 г.
- ^ "iH8sn0w в Твиттере: "Apple исправила уязвимость chown, которая появилась в iOS 7 и использовалась evasi0n7, проверив, является ли это снова символической ссылкой :P" " . Twitter.com. 04 февраля 2014 г. Проверено 28 января 2015 г.
- ^ "iH8sn0w в Твиттере: "Побег из песочницы AFC от evasi0n7 исправлен и в версии 7.1b5." " . Twitter.com. 04 февраля 2014 г. Проверено 28 января 2015 г.
- ^ Гринберг, Энди. «Внутри Evasi0n: самый сложный джейлбрейк, когда-либо взломавший ваш iPhone» . Форбс . Проверено 23 декабря 2013 г.
- ^ «Настоящий код в Evasi0n для джейлбрейка iOS 7» . PCMag . Проверено 28 марта 2023 г.
Внешние ссылки
[ редактировать ]- Evasi0n.com – официальный сайт (в архиве)